Green iguanas are an established invasive species throughout Palm Beach County, and Greenacres properties are no exception. They damage landscaping, ornamental plants, and seawalls โ their burrows can undermine foundations and hardscape. Florida Fish and Wildlife designates green iguanas a nuisance species. Iguana Damage in Greenacres
- Landscaping destruction โ Iguanas target hibiscus, orchids, roses, and fruit-bearing plants
- Burrowing โ Undermines seawalls, patios, driveways, and pool decks
- Salmonella risk โ Contaminate pool decks, outdoor dining areas, and gardens
- Structural damage โ Burrow systems beneath foundations in severe cases

Iguana Removal in Greenacres โ FAQ
Are iguanas a problem in Greenacres?
Yes. Green iguanas are an invasive species throughout Palm Beach County including Greenacres. They damage landscaping, burrow under seawalls and foundations, and can transmit Salmonella. Florida Fish and Wildlife designates them a nuisance species โ professional removal is legal and recommended.
Can I remove iguanas myself in Greenacres?
Florida law allows homeowners to humanely remove iguanas on their own property. However, trapping requires proper technique โ iguanas are strong, have sharp claws, and can transmit Salmonella. Professional removal ensures safe, effective capture and legal, humane disposal.
How do I keep iguanas out of my Greenacres yard?
Exclusion methods include seawall barriers, cage protection for plants, and removing preferred food sources (hibiscus, roses, fruit trees). We provide written prevention recommendations after every iguana removal service in Greenacres.

Does Greenacres have a termite problem?
Yes. Greenacres has a significant inventory of older homes with wood framing, wood siding, and wood window elements that are vulnerable to Formosan subterranean termites and drywood termites. Annual WDO inspections and preventive treatment โ liquid soil barriers or bait station systems โ are strongly recommended for all Greenacres homeowners.
How do I control ghost ants in my Greenacres home?
Ghost ants require non-repellent bait โ contact sprays scatter colony members and cause budding, worsening the infestation. Professional baiting programs using slow-acting bait applied at entry points, along trails, and inside wall voids allow workers to carry the bait back to queens. Multiple visits are typically needed to fully eliminate established colonies.
